fire phones, also known as emergency phones, are typically installed in various settings such as high-rise buildings, parking garages, industrial facilities, campuses, and public spaces. They are strategically placed in areas where there is a higher risk of fires or other emergencies, providing individuals with a direct line to emergency services or on-site security personnel. These phones are equipped with a sturdy housing to withstand harsh environmental conditions, ensuring they remain functional when needed most.
One of the key advantages of fire phones is their ability to operate independently of traditional phone lines. In the event of a fire or other emergency that compromises regular communication infrastructure, fire phones can still function and provide a vital lifeline to those in need. This redundancy in communication systems is crucial for ensuring that help can be quickly summoned in critical situations, potentially saving lives and minimizing property damage.
Another important feature of fire phones is their durability and reliability. These devices are built to withstand the elements and continue to function in extreme conditions, such as high temperatures, smoke, and water exposure. This robust construction ensures that the phones remain operational when other communication devices may fail, providing a dependable means of alerting authorities or calling for assistance during emergencies.
Furthermore, fire phones are designed for ease of use, making them accessible to individuals of all ages and abilities. They are equipped with large, clearly labeled buttons and bright LED indicators for easy identification and activation. In high-stress situations, such as fires or other emergencies, simplicity and clarity are essential for ensuring that individuals can quickly and easily communicate with emergency responders or security personnel.
